Added Description

								
							
							
						
Improper Neutralization of Input done by an attacker with admin privileges ('Cross-site Scripting') in Process Management modules of OTRS and ((OTRS)) Community Edition allows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) within the Process Management targeting other admins.
This issue affects: 

  *  OTRS from 7.0.X through 7.0.50
  *  OTRS 8.0.X
  *  OTRS 2023.X
  *  OTRS from 2024.X through 2024.5.X
  *  ((OTRS)) Community Edition: 6.0.x

Products based on the ((OTRS)) Community Edition also very likely to be affected
